About the Role

Manpower Middle East is seeking a dedicated Sustaining Engineer to join a major Oil & Gas company in Saudi Arabia. This full-time position is based in Al Khobar, Eastern Province, and will be an integral part of the company's Manufacturing unit. The role focuses on ensuring the continued performance and efficiency of existing products and manufacturing processes.

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ct thorough non-conformance evaluations and perform root cause analysis for manufacturing and customer-reported issues, including investigations into component failures or product performance problems.
  • Manage engineering change orders (ECOs), modifying designs, CAD models, and assembly procedures to implement improvements or fixes.
  • Address component obsolescence by identifying and qualifying suitable replacements to ensure uninterrupted production continuity and support the supply chain.
  • Drive process improvement initiatives and cost reduction efforts by actively identifying opportunities to enhance manufacturing efficiency and lower product costs through design optimization.
  • Maintain and update all essential product documentation, including Bills of Materials (BOMs) and technical specifications.
  • Act as a key technical liaison, fostering effective collaboration between engineering, manufacturing, quality assurance, and procurement teams.
